Frequently Asked Questions About Cricket Hospitality

Find answers to common questions about cricket hospitality packages and experiences

Cricket hospitality packages typically include premium seating with pitch views, access to exclusive lounges or private suites, fine dining, complimentary drinks and dedicated service throughout the match. Packages may vary depending on the venue and whether the fixture is a Test match, ODI or T20.

Standard cricket tickets provide entry and allocated seating, while premium tickets offer enhanced seating locations and may include access to hospitality areas or additional services depending on the package selected.

Cricket tickets are typically issued closer to the match date once released by the venue or governing body. Delivery timelines will be confirmed at the point of booking to ensure secure and timely access.

Cricket hospitality dress codes usually range from smart-casual to formal depending on the specific enclosure or lounge. While international Test matches often require jackets and collared shirts in members' areas, shorter formats like The Hundred or T20 fixtures are typically more relaxed. Always check your specific package details before arrival.

Private boxes for Cricket hospitality are available at most major UK grounds, including The Kia Oval. These exclusive spaces provide a private balcony for your group, dedicated waiter service, and bespoke catering options. They are ideal for corporate hosting or celebrating special occasions with uninterrupted views of the pitch.

Cricket corporate hospitality almost always includes a full day of catering, featuring breakfast, a premium lunch, and traditional afternoon tea. Most packages also provide an inclusive bar with champagne, wine, spirits, and soft drinks. This comprehensive service ensures a seamless experience for entertaining clients throughout the day's play.

A Cricket hospitality experience typically spans the entire duration of the match day, opening approximately two hours before play begins. For Test matches, this can mean over eight hours of access, while T20 or evening fixtures offer a shorter, high-intensity window of hosting and entertainment in premium surroundings.

Many Cricket hospitality venues offer family-friendly environments, particularly for shorter formats like The Hundred. These packages provide a comfortable, climate-controlled base away from the crowds, often with children's menus and relaxed seating. Premium lounges offer a safer and more convenient way for families to enjoy a full day of cricket.

Cricket hospitality packages typically follow the specific venue's rain policy. If play is cancelled or significantly shortened due to weather, you may be entitled to a partial refund or credit, though hospitality dining often proceeds as scheduled regardless of the weather conditions on the pitch.
